import * as pulumi from "@pulumi/pulumi";
import * as outputs from "./types/output";
/**
 * Use this data source to get information about the purchased [licenses](https://developer.pagerduty.com/api-reference/4c10cb38f7381-list-licenses) that you can use for other managing PagerDuty user resources. To reference a unique license, see `pagerduty.getLicense` [data source](https://registry.terraform.io/providers/PagerDuty/pagerduty/latest/docs/data-sources/pagerduty_license). After applying changes to users' licenses, the `currentValue` and `allocationsAvailable` attributes of licenses will change.
 *
 * ## Example Usage
 *
 * ```typescript
 * import * as pulumi from "@pulumi/pulumi";
 * import * as pagerduty from "@pulumi/pagerduty";
 *
 * const invalidRoles = ["owner"];
 * const licenses = pagerduty.getLicenses({});
 * const example = new pagerduty.User("example", {
 *     name: "Earline Greenholt",
 *     email: "125.greenholt.earline@graham.name",
 *     license: licenses.then(licenses => licenses.licenses?.[0]?.id),
 *     role: "user",
 * });
 * ```
 */
export declare function getLicenses(args?: GetLicensesArgs, opts?: pulumi.InvokeOptions): Promise<GetLicensesResult>;
/**
 * A collection of arguments for invoking getLicenses.
 */
export interface GetLicensesArgs {
    /**
     * Allows to override the default behavior for setting the `id` attribute that is required for data sources.
     */
    id?: string;
}
/**
 * A collection of values returned by getLicenses.
 */
export interface GetLicensesResult {
    /**
     * ID of the license
     */
    readonly id?: string;
    /**
     * The list of purchased licenses.
     */
    readonly licenses: outputs.GetLicensesLicense[];
}
